nginx [engine x] is a high-performance HTTP server and reverse proxy
as well as an IMAP/POP3 proxy server.
By default, nginx will use the "nobody" user and group accounts. You may
specify alternate values on the command line if desired; for example:
NGINXUSER=backup NGINXGROUP=backup ./nginx.SlackBuild
Regardless of which user and group you decide to use, you will need to make
sure they exist on both the build system and the target system.
